Pagrindinis » mokykloje » „BgInfo“ naudojimas sisteminei informacijai rodyti darbalaukyje

    „BgInfo“ naudojimas sisteminei informacijai rodyti darbalaukyje

    Jei kada nors atlikote sistemos administravimą, tikriausiai turite problemų, kai prisijungiate prie tiek daug serverių, kad jūs neturite idėjos, kuris kompiuteris yra prijungtas prie pusės laiko. „BGInfo“ yra puiki priemonė, leidžianti rodyti darbalaukyje naudingą informaciją apie sistemą. Ir jis veikia ir įprastiems „Windows“ vartotojams.

    MOKYKLOS NAVIGACIJA
    1. Kokie yra „SysInternals“ įrankiai ir kaip juos naudoti?
    2. Suprasti „Process Explorer“
    3. Proceso naršyklės naudojimas trikčių šalinimui ir diagnostikai
    4. Suprasti procesų monitorių
    5. Proceso monitoriaus naudojimas trikčių šalinimui ir registro talpyklų paieškai
    6. „Autoruns“ naudojimas sprendžiant paleidimo procesus ir kenkėjišką programą
    7. „BgInfo“ naudojimas sisteminei informacijai rodyti darbalaukyje
    8. Naudojant PsTools valdyti kitus kompiuterius iš komandinės eilutės
    9. Failų, aplankų ir diskų analizė ir valdymas
    10. Įrankių apvyniojimas ir naudojimas kartu

    Jei sekate kartu su mūsų serija, jums gali būti nustebintas didžiulis nukrypimas nuo medžioklės kenkėjiškų programų ir ištrinti „crapware“, kad būtų rodomi daiktai darbalaukyje, tačiau „SysInternals“ įrankiai yra ne tik apie tai, kad reikia surasti dalykų. Įrankių rinkinyje taip pat yra daug įrankių, naudojamų informacijai rodyti, ir mes ketiname pažvelgti į kai kuriuos iš jų.

    „BGInfo“ įrankis rodo informaciją darbalaukyje ir jis veikia ir serverių aplinkoje - iš tikrųjų tai greičiausiai ten, kur ji yra naudingiausia, tačiau ji taip pat veikia bet kuriam kompiuteriui, todėl galite išbandyti vietiniame kompiuteryje esančius įrenginius. paleisti konfigūraciją serveryje.

    Taip pat galite išsaugoti informaciją iš BGInfo į tekstinį failą ar net duomenų bazę, net rodydami darbalaukyje, todėl, jei ieškote greito būdo gauti informaciją apie visus kompiuterius savo tinkle, galite naudoti BGInfo ir kai kuriuos scenarijus išspręsti jūsų problemą.

    Verta pažymėti, kad BGInfo rodo informaciją rašydama tekstą virš ekrano fono, jei turite tapetų rinkinį. Jis sukurs naują fono failą ir tada priskirs jį kaip naują numatytąjį foną.

    Jei tai ne jūsų arbatos puodelis, perskaitykite likusias serijas ir palaukite rytoj pamokos, kai aptarsime labai galingą „SysInternals“ teikiamų „PsTools“ rinkinį.

    Naudojant BGInfo sąsają

    Naudojant BGInfo yra labai paprasta: atidarykite jį ir spustelėkite mygtuką Taikyti, o darbalaukyje bus iš karto tinkama visa informacija apie sistemą. Jei norite, kad ši informacija būtų reguliariai atnaujinama, turėsime pridėti nuorodą į paleisties aplanką arba sukurti suplanuotą užduotį..

    Žiūrėdami į sąsają, galite pamatyti, kad yra redaktorius, laukų sąrašas ir formatavimo parinkčių krūva. Galite patobulinti ir pakeisti jį bet kokiu būdu, kurį norite, ir net įterpti duomenis iš tekstinių failų ir kitų vietų, pvz., Registro.

    Sukūrę ir sukonfigūravę konfigūraciją (daugiau apie tai žemiau), galite tiesiog įrašyti ją į konfigūracijos failą, kad galėtumėte vėl įkelti bet kuriuo metu. Toliau reikia įsitikinti, kad BGInfo informaciją reguliariai atnaujina.

    BGInfo paleidimas paleisties metu

    Paprasčiausias dalykas yra sukurti nuorodą į BGInfo ir įdėti jį į savo paleisties aplanką ir modifikuoti tą nuorodą, kad įtrauktumėte kelią į sukurtą ir išsaugotą redaktoriaus konfigūraciją. Taip pat turėsite pridėti keletą komandų eilutės jungiklių, kad tai įvyktų.

    Svarbūs mūsų tikslų jungikliai yra jungiklis „TIMER: 0“, kuris nustato laiko tarpą, kol jis taikomas nuliui, jungiklis „SILENT“, kuris palaiko viską tyliai, ir jungiklis „NOLICPROMPT“, kuris praleidžia EULA dialogą.

    Pastaba: jungiklis / POPUP ir jungiklis / TASKBAR įjungs BGInfo į savo sistemos dėklą ir pasirodys dialogo langas su sistemos informacija, kai spustelėsite jį, o tai tikrai labai naudinga galimybė.

    Pavyzdžiui, jei išsaugosime BGInfo.exe į C: „Lowell“ aplanką ir įdėję konfigūraciją kaip config.bgi į tą patį aplanką, mes naudosime tai kaip komandų eilutę:

    bginfo.exe c: naudotojai alvinas config.bgi / timer: 0 / nolicprompt / silent

    Kad paleistumėte kiekvieną kartą paleidžiant kompiuterį, atverkite „Windows Explorer“ ir įveskite apvalkalas: paleidimas į vietos juostą, kad atidarytumėte aplanką Pradėti.

    Tada įveskite visą kelią į BGInfo, o po to eikite į konfigūracijos failą, po to sekite tris anksčiau paminėtus jungiklius.

    Šiuo metu turėtumėte turėti nuorodą į „Startup“ aplanką, kuris turėtų nedelsiant rodyti darbalaukyje konfigūraciją.

    Taip pat galite atverti užduočių planavimo priemonę ir sukurti naują užduotį, kuri vykdoma kas x minutes, jei norite, kad informacija būtų atnaujinama dažniau, bet tai šiek tiek viršija šią pamoką.

    Rodomos informacijos pakeitimas

    Ekrane rodomų duomenų keitimas yra gana paprastas, nes redaktoriaus skydas yra kaip bet kuris kitas turtingas teksto redaktorius. Galite iš lauko pridėti laukus dešinėje, patobulinti duomenų rodymą ir pan. Pavyzdžiui, norėjau tiesiog turėti eilutę viršutinėje dešinėje monitoriaus pusėje su tam tikra naudinga sistemos informacija ir tada parodyti sistemos pavadinimą po juo didesniame tekste, todėl aš tiesiog redagavau, naudoju lyginimo dešinį mygtuką ir pakeičiau elemento, kurį norėjau keisti, šrifto dydį.

    Paspaudę „Taikyti“, tai rodoma viršutiniame dešiniajame monitoriaus kampe - patogus dalykas sistemos administratoriui.

    Dialogo fone „Background“ (fonas), jei reikia, galite pakeisti foną už nuotraukos. Norėdami gauti geriausius rezultatus, pirmą kartą norite naudoti „Kopijuoti naudotojo fono nustatymus“ ir tada pakeisti „Naudoti šiuos nustatymus“, jei norite pasirinkti vieną iš jų, jei reikia.

    Pastaba: Viena maža problema yra ta, kad jei sukursite naują konfigūraciją, „BGInfo“ šiek tiek supainiotų ir atkuria tapetą į juodą, taigi vėl turite nustatyti foną ir tada pritaikyti konfigūraciją.

    Galite naudoti pozicijos mygtuką, kad pakeistumėte, kur ekrane bus rodomi duomenys, ir prireikus patikslinkite keletą kitų kintamųjų.

    Spustelėjus langelį „Laukai“ esantį mygtuką Pasirinktinis, galėsite sukurti naudotojo nustatytus laukus, kuriuose rodomi ypatingi duomenys, kurie paprastai nėra prieinami, įskaitant duomenų ištraukimą iš registro, aplinkos kintamųjų, WMI, failus ar net „VB Script“. Tokiu būdu išplėsdami „BGInfo“, galite padaryti, kad jis rodytų visiškai viską, ką norėtumėte matyti darbalaukyje.

    Pvz., Jei norite patraukti „Windows“ kūrimo skaičių, kad galėtumėte jį naudoti kaip duomenų tašką darbalaukyje, spustelėsite registro reikšmę ir įklijuokite visą kelią į registro raktą lauke Kelias. (Jei naudojate 64 bitų „Windows“, norėtumėte patikrinti 64 bitų registro peržiūros langelį arba jūsų peržiūra bus nukreipta į 32 bitų suderinamumo skyrių.)

    Tada identifikatorius bus rodomas laukų sąraše, ir galite pasirinkti jį įterpti į turtingą teksto redaktorių.

    WMI galite iš tikrųjų naršyti visus zillions duomenis ir pasirinkti juos. Tai veiktų taip pat, kaip ir registro reikšmė - tai suteiktumėte jam pavadinimą ir tada pridėkite tą pavadinimą į turtinio teksto redaktorių iš laukų sąrašo.

    Teksto failo ir VB scenarijaus naudotojų nustatytuose laukuose galite patraukti teksto failo turinį, kuris gali būti iš bet kurios vietos, arba galite sukurti VB scenarijų, kuris veikia komandinėje eilutėje, ir perduoda duomenis, rodančius viską, kas jums “ d patinka.

    Pvz., Norėdami rodyti savo viešąjį IP adresą darbalaukyje, galite sukurti naują scenarijų Notepad, įklijuoti šiuos ir tada išsaugoti kaip publicip.vbs.

    Dim o Set o = CreateObject ("MSXML2.XMLHTTP") o.open "GET", "http://ifconfig.me/ip", False o.send echo o.responseText

    Po to, kai pridėjote šį sąrašą, turėsite prieigą, kad būtų rodomas viešasis IP adresas pridedant „publicip“ iš laukų sąrašo. Kaip galite įsivaizduoti, yra daug daugiau, ką galite padaryti su tuo, kad būtų beveik neribotas.

    Iš tiesų pažengusiems vartotojams taip pat galite sukurti duomenų bazę savo tinkle ir nustatyti BGInfo, kad jis automatiškai paleistų kliento kompiuterius, kad užpildytų duomenų bazę. Tokiu būdu jūs galėtumėte iš karto sužinoti apie juos nieko nemokėdami už brangią valdymo programinę įrangą. Būtinai perskaitykite susietą straipsnį apie visą vadovą.

    Kita pamoka

    Rytoj mes grįšime į „SysInternals“ super geeky pasaulį, kruopščiai išnagrinėdami kai kurias komandų eilutės priemones, todėl būtinai patikrinkite, ar dar liko kitoje serijoje.